Monteith presents $25k donation
Thursday, 31 January 2013 by Jennifer John
Monteith Abstract & Title Company continued their campaign called Closing for the Kids with a $25,000 pledge presentation for 2013 at the McLane Children's Scott & White Hospital on Jan. 9 at 3 p.m.
Monteith began the Closing for the Kids campaign in March last year as a way to give back to the community. The funds are direct donations from Monteith without additional charges to any parties of the transaction. For every refinance transaction, Monteith will donate $5 and for every sale closing this year, they will donate $10 toward the Scott & White Children's Hospital campaign to be given at the end of 2013.
"We are very fortunate to have such a state of the art facility here and we want to ensure that its ongoing development is supported," Katie Corbett Monteith Marketing Representative said. "Without this amazing new hospital, families in the area would have to drive to Austin or Fort Worth for the specialized Pediatric procedures and care they need."
Members from Scott & White and donators reflected pledges at the presentation from closings of $10, 891 in 2012 and a large check to the McLane Children's Hospital for the $25,000 goal of Monteith by the end of 2013.
Direct donation boxes are in the lobby of Monteith offices for anyone who wants to donate out of pocket toward this campaign. For further donations, anyone can contact Scott & White directly.
In addition to Closing for the Kids, Monteith is also campaigning for Closing to Honor Their Legacy out of their Killeen office to support the National Mounted Warfare Foundation. Monteith said they are working to honor the legacy of our soldiers, veterans, and community at Fort Hood with their support.
